What are Open Culture Audiobooks?

Open culture audiobooks are audiobooks distributed under the Creative Commons license, which promotes the free distribution and use of copyrighted works. The Creative Commons license conveys the user’s right to download, share, and use the works without incurring any copyright infringement. Some of the open culture audiobook platforms include LibriVox, Project Gutenberg, and Open Culture.

The Advantages of Open Culture Audiobooks

Open culture audiobooks offer numerous advantages, some of which include:

– Cost-saving: Unlike paid audiobooks, open culture audiobooks are free and accessible to everyone.
– Accessibility: Open culture audiobooks can be accessed on various platforms, devices, and languages.
– Diversity: Open culture audiobooks cover a wide range of topics, genres, and authors.
– Collaborative: Open culture audiobooks depend on a community of volunteers who produce and edit the audiobooks, making it a collaborative and inclusive project.
